Congrats!

Words of advice:

DLS speakers take some time to break in just like the manual says!

Set the tweeter xovers to LOW output. In the TSX that's the best.

The tweeters will smooth out about 80% in an hour or so. The mids won't smooth out until after 8-10 hours of music. This is normal. It's hard not to judge right away, but resist : )

They will also get louder on the mids during that break-in time - this changes the character of the sound a lot. This is not like a motor - you CAN turn it up before break-in is complete, just don't expect them to sound right yet.

Oh, and you CAN wrap the tweets in gray grille cloth for a more OEM look... : ) But that grille helps the open sound of the tweets.
